MoMo Transaction Will Be Taxed – Communication minister, Ursula Owusu

Communication minister, Hon. Ursula Owusu has hinted that taxing on mobile money transactions will soon be introduced.

Hon. Ursula Owusu in an interview with Osei Bonsu, Host of Asempa FM’s ‘Ekosiisen talkshow’ She posited that the ministry is taking steps to begin taxing Mobile Money transactions soon.

According to the minister, the ministry is in talks with telecommunication companies in the country to pave way for the implementation of the policy.

“Mobile Money taxation is on our radar and we are monitoring and very soon you’ll hear of us in no time but as it stands it’s not been taxed”, she said.
